Formula and Logic Behind the Asteroid Online Calculator
The calculator uses principles from orbital mechanics and Kepler’s laws to determine asteroid motion:
- Orbital Radius (r):
r = a × (1 – e²) / (1 + e × cos θ)
Where a = semi-major axis, e = eccentricity, θ = true anomaly - Orbital Velocity (v):
v = √[GM × (2/r – 1/a)]
Where G = gravitational constant, M = mass of the Sun - Position Coordinates: Transforms orbital elements into reference frames such as ecliptic or equatorial coordinates for observation.
These formulas allow accurate determination of asteroid location, speed, and trajectory on a specific date.
